Description 

A powerful earthquake measuring 7.9 on the Richter scale struck off the coast of Peru, south of Lima on August 15, 2007 and has affected over 200,000 families. CIDA's contribution is used to help the World Food Programme (WFP) provide emergency food assistance to vulnerable populations affected by the earthquake, particularly in rural areas where access is difficult. The operation is expected to reach an estimated 80,000 beneficiaries.
